Google's TabFM skips per-dataset training and still predicts on tables it's never seen
Google Research’s TabFM offers a transformative approach to tabular data prediction, bypassing the traditional need for per-dataset training. This innovative foundation model treats tabular prediction as an in-context learning problem, enabling instant predictions on unseen tables with a single API call – a significant acceleration for enterprise developers. By synthesizing strengths from prior architectures, TabFM preserves data structure and unlocks scalable zero-shot prediction, potentially redefining data workflows.

Shared API keys expose AI agents at 69% of enterprises, new VentureBeat research finds
VentureBeat's latest research reveals a concerning trend: 69% of enterprises are exposing AI agents through shared API keys, creating a significant security vulnerability. A single compromised agent can inherit the permissions of up to five others, effectively erasing the forensic trail at the credential level. This exposure is driving a $22 billion acquisition spree from industry leaders like Palo Alto Networks and CrowdStrike, highlighting the urgency of addressing this gap.

Trunk Tools' stack cut document review from 60 days to 10 by ditching general-purpose models
Construction data presents a unique challenge: most general-purpose AI models struggle with the industry’s jargon-dense, abbreviation-heavy documents. Trunk Tools addresses this by building a specialized, three-layer architecture—perception, semantics, and agents—to transform data chaos into agent-ready workflows. This purpose-built stack has dramatically reduced document review cycles from months to days and prevents costly field errors.

Morgan Stanley cut its riskiest reconciliation job in half — by making its agents less autonomous
Morgan Stanley dramatically accelerated a critical reconciliation process—profit and loss (P&L) reconciliation—by deploying an internal AI agentic system called FIXR. Counterintuitively, the firm achieved a 50% reduction in processing time by prioritizing human oversight and iteratively incorporating controller decisions into automated rules. This "co-worker" approach, rather than a fully autonomous model, unlocks complex organizational workflows and exemplifies a shift toward process-first AI implementation, as highlighted by Morgan Stanley’s Managing Director, Todd Johnson.

The attack that hijacked Claude Code came through Sentry. Datadog, PagerDuty, and Jira have the same exposure.
A single, crafted error report—sent through a publicly exposed credential—hijacked Claude Code in controlled testing, revealing a systemic vulnerability now classified by the Cloud Security Alliance as a major risk. This “agentjacking” attack, demonstrated by Tenet Security, bypassed every layer of defense, including EDR, WAF, and firewalls, exposing live AWS secrets. With 2,388 organizations potentially vulnerable, organizations should immediately audit Sentry DSNs and consider how runtime detection could prevent similar breaches—a lesson echoed by CrowdStrike’s recent focus on securing agents at runtime.

New agentic memory framework uses 118K tokens per query. LangMem burns through 3.26M.
Addressing the critical limitation of context window size in AI agents, researchers at the National University of Singapore have introduced MRAgent, a novel framework for active memory reconstruction. Unlike traditional "retrieve-then-reason" approaches, MRAgent dynamically builds memory based on accumulating evidence, significantly reducing token consumption—just 118K tokens per query, compared to LangMem’s 3.26M. This innovative architecture, detailed on GitHub, promises to unlock more effective long-horizon reasoning and represents a key step toward more efficient and scalable AI agents.

Mistral launches OCR 4, turning document extraction into a full enterprise AI play
Mistral AI has launched OCR 4, transforming document extraction into a full enterprise AI solution. This fourth-generation model delivers structured document representations, including bounding boxes, block classification, and confidence scores, moving beyond simple text extraction. Supporting 170 languages and deployable on-premise, OCR 4 addresses critical data sovereignty concerns, particularly relevant following recent U.S. export control actions. Early enterprise feedback highlights significant cost and latency reductions, positioning Mistral as a compelling alternative for document-intensive workflows.

Xiaomi's HarnessX rewrites its own AI scaffolding mid-task — and smaller models gain the most
Xiaomi's HarnessX introduces a transformative approach to AI agent development, autonomously rewriting its own scaffolding mid-task—a technique that yields particularly impressive gains for smaller models. Addressing a critical engineering bottleneck, HarnessX treats the AI harness as a modular object, enabling dynamic adaptation to application-specific requirements. Practical results demonstrate an average +14.5% performance boost, with the open-weight Qwen3.5-9B model achieving a remarkable +44% improvement on embodied planning tasks, signaling that harness evolution can be a powerful alternative to simply scaling foundation models.
